On trucks around here they often put plastic "triangles" on each wheel stud with all of the triangles lined up in one direction. That way the driver can very quickly see if a lug is loose during his or her circle check.

I'm a tad bit suspicious. That many lug nuts gone at the same time and no thread damage?

I would submit that perhaps someone was interrupted trying to steal your wheel and tire.

Yep, happens more often than you think. I had a customer who we had sold a set of steel radials for his truck come back the next morning madder than a hornet, stating we had left the lug nuts loose on one of his tires. Further investigation showed he had stayed at a motel for the night and was a victim of tire theft that was interrupted in the night.
